If you've never done it yourself before and have no way of measuring the results accurately I wouldn't tackle that one trader. Way too easy to stuff it all up. If you have access to some measuring gear, or are familiar with the process of using level floor and string lines (very fiddly) to measure toe in/out then by all means give it a go, but don't rely on \"x turns = y mm toe in\" o do it, always measure the result.
